package org.dresdenocl.essentialocl.standardlibrary;
import org.dresdenocl.modelinstancetype.types.IModelInstanceReal;
/**
*
*
* @author Matthias Braeuer
* @version 1.0 30.03.2007
*/
public interface OclReal extends OclLibraryObject, OclComparable {
/**
* Returns the adapted {@link IModelInstanceReal}.
*
* @return the adapted {@link IModelInstanceReal}
*/
IModelInstanceReal getModelInstanceReal();
/**
*
* @param r
* @return the value of the addition of <code>this</code> and <code>r</code>.
*/
OclReal add(OclReal r);
/**
*
* @param r
* @return the value of the subtraction of <code>r</code> from
* <code>this</code>.
*/
OclReal subtract(OclReal r);
/**
*
* @param r
* @return the value of the multiplication of <code>this</code> and
* <code>r</code>.
*/
OclReal multiply(OclReal r);
/**
*
* @return the negative value of <code>this</code>.
*/
OclReal negative();
/**
*
* @param r
* @return the value of <code>this</code> divided by <code>r</code>. Evaluates
* to {@link OclInvalid} if <code>r</code> is equal to zero.
*/
OclReal divide(OclReal r);
/**
*
* @return the absolute value of <code>this</code>.
*/
OclReal abs();
/**
*
* @return the largest {@link OclInteger} that is less than or equal to
* <code>this</code>.
*/
OclInteger floor();
/**
*
* @return the {@link OclInteger} that is closest to <code>this</code>. When
* there are two such {@link OclInteger}, the largest one.
*/
OclInteger round();
/**
*
* @param r
* @return the maximum of <code>this</code> and <code>r</code>.
*/
OclReal max(OclReal r);
/**
*
* @param r
* @return the minimum of <code>this</code> and <code>r</code>.
*/
OclReal min(OclReal r);
/**
*
* @param r
* @return true if <code>this</code> is less than <code>r</code>.
*/
OclBoolean isLessThan(OclReal r);
/**
*
* @param r
* @return true if <code>this</code> is greater than <code>r</code>.
*/
OclBoolean isGreaterThan(OclReal r);
/**
*
* @param r
* @return true if <code>this</code> is less than or equal to <code>r</code>.
*/
OclBoolean isLessEqual(OclReal r);
/**
*
* @param r
* @return true if <code>this</code> is greater than or equal to
* <code>r</code>.
*/
OclBoolean isGreaterEqual(OclReal r);
/**
*
* @return a {@link OclString} representation of this {@link OclReal}
*/
OclString convertToString();
}
